A New Electrophysiology Centre of Excellence
One in 12 Canadian adults live with heart disease. Among the many life-threatening disorders of the heart are arrythmias—irregular heart rhythms. Specialized cardiologists called electrophysiologists are experts in correcting these issues to ensure the health and safety of their patients.
To ensure comprehensive, lifesaving care, the MUHC Glen site needs an electrophysiology suite.
An electrophysiology suite is a comprehensive treatment centre where arrythmia’s are corrected. Specialized imaging maps the heart’s electrical current. Electrophysiologists install pacemakers and defibrillators. And electrical ablation surgeries correct the heart’s rhythm.
